Default Questions to ask

Richard and I have booked an appointment to check out the venue I want for our ceremony and reception (same place). However, I know if I don't think about it I'll forget an important question.

What are some good/important questions that I need to ask the coordinator there?

I would also ask if they guarantee that yours will be the only event taking place. Some places book multiple events in multiple rooms at one time, and then guests are fighting for parking, bathrooms, etc.

here are some of the tips I can share with you about venues. Hope it can help you.

Ask about cancellation policies. What happens to your deposit if your have to cancel a service or even God forbid the entire wedding? Find out if you can reschedule their services at a later date or if they will refund your money because of the circumstances. If you won’t get your money back make sure you can afford to take the hit. In these circumstances wedding insurance may be a wise choice.

Check out additional costs. Will your venue’s or caterers charge you extra to set up &/or clean up before & after the wedding? What about costs for cutting the cake, corkage charges & breakages? Ask that all extra charges are itemized in the contract so that nothing can be added after you have signed it, unless by mutual agreement later on.

Also, be sure to ask about overtime fees. Running into extra time can happen so ask all time based vendors about any additional charges for running over your allotted time frame. These include transport hire, reception venue, DJ & any other services you’ve hired for your big day. Most weddings will run in to overtime so make sure you are not slapped with a massive overtime bill & ask about your options.
